• Mercury Repower Promotion Will Give Boaters A Boost For The 2021 Boating Season

    Boaters may choose rebates or ‘triple zero’ financing as well as delayed delivery

    FOND DU LAC, Wis. (Jan. 11, 2021) — Mercury Marine today announced a promotion for boaters who are eager to receive a great deal for repowering with a new Mercury outboard and who might want to take delivery now or later in the year.

    Beginning Jan. 11 and continuing through March 31, 2021, boaters looking to upgrade their power with a Mercury Marine outboard in the 175‑400hp range will have their choice of a rebate (see bullet list, below) or a “triple zero” financing offer — that is, zero down payment and, for the first six months, zero payments and zero interest.


    Knowing that some boaters who are interested in this promotion may not be prepared to take delivery of their new engine(s) until the beginning of spring, Mercury is allowing boaters to take advantage of this deal through March 31 and delay the delivery until as late as April 30, 2021.

    “Mercury’s latest outboards in this horsepower range are the industry benchmark, providing dependability, strong hole shot and quiet and smooth operation while delivering tremendous fuel economy. With boaters looking to spend more time on the water, many are interested in upgrading their power with Mercury’s state‑of‑the‑art solutions. This offer allows boaters to lock in financing or a rebate now while having the flexibility to delay delivery of their new engine according to their convenience,” said Randy Caruana, Mercury vice president of sales for the North/Central America and Asia Pacific regions.

    For those opting to take the rebate, amounts vary according to the horsepower of the purchased engine(s):

    175hp — $600 rebate
    200hp — $800 rebate
    225hp — $850 rebate
    250hp — $900 rebate
    300hp — $1,000 rebate
    350hp — $1,250 rebate
    400hp — $1,500 rebate

    About Mercury Marine
    Headquartered in Fond du Lac, Wisconsin, Mercury Marine is the world’s leading manufacturer of recreational marine propulsion engines. A division of Brunswick Corporation (NYSE: BC), Mercury provides engines, boats, services and parts for recreational, commercial and government marine applications. The company empowers boaters with products that are easy to use, extremely reliable and backed by the most dedicated customer support in the world. Mercury’s industry‑leading brand portfolio includes Mercury outboard engines, Mercury MerCruiser sterndrive and inboard packages, Mercury propellers, Mercury inflatable boats, Mercury SmartCraft electronics, Land 'N' Sea marine parts distribution and Mercury and Quicksilver parts and oils.
